Mueller is done. Trump’s legal woes aren’t.
We don’t yet know what Mueller found, but here’s an overview of the president’s other legal jeopardy.
By
Andrew Prokop Updated Mar 23, 2019, 9:47am EDT
No matter what special counsel Robert Mueller found, it won’t be the end of the president’s legal woes — because he, his business, and his family are in jeopardy from many other investigation
S and lawsuits.
The Justice Department is digging into the Trump Organization’s role in hush money payments and the Trump inaugural committee’s finances. Congressional committees are probing everything from how Trump’s son-in-law and daughter got security clearances to Trump’s taxes. State investigators are looking into Trump’s foundation and business.
